Blueberry Quinoa Pancakes
1 c cooked quinoa (instructions below if you don't know how to cook it)
3/4 c flour
2 tsp baking powder
1/2 tsp coarse salt (I used Kosher salt)
stir together and set aside, in another bowl whisk together:
1/3 c egg substitute (or 1 egg plus 1 egg white)
1 TB melted unsalted butter
1/4 c skim milk
2 TB real maple syrup or honey
Add the wet ingredients to the dry and whisk to combine. Then add as many fresh blueberries as you want. I added a lot!
Heat a skillet or griddle to medium high heat and lightly coat with butter. Drop batter by heaping tablespoons full (I used a large cookie scoop) and cook until bubbles appear, about 2-3 min per side, and cakes are golden brown. Serve with real maple syrup. If you make the entire batch at one time, you can refrigerate the leftovers up to a week. I pop one in the toaster and eat it plain for a quick, easy and healthy breakfast.
How to cook quinoa:
Soak quinoa in water for 30-60 min, then rinse it well for 2 min in a fine mesh strainer. Pour into a saucepan using the ratio of 1 part quinoa to 1/3 part liquid (I used water for this recipe but if you are cooking something savory you can use any liquid you choose, like broth, etc). Bring to a simmer then reduce heat to low and cook, covered, for 30 min. Remove from heat and fluff with a fork. Cooked quinoa can be stored in the fridge in an airtight container for about 2 weeks. Note: 1 cup of uncooked quinoa yields about 2 cups cooked
